The Treeing Walker Coonhound is an American breed descended from the Walker Foxhound, developed specifically to tree and bay squirrels, raccoons, and other small game. Named for the Walker family of Kentucky who refined the breed in the early 19th century, Treeing Walkers are fast, tireless, and possess an extraordinary nose and voice โ their distinctive baying carries for miles through woodland. They are friendly, confident, and energetic โ excellent family dogs for active households who can provide the significant exercise they need. Their prey drive and vocal nature make them challenging in urban settings. In the field, few breeds match their stamina and game-finding ability.

Treeing Walker Coonhound Health Risks & Conditions
Understanding your Treeing Walker Coonhound's specific health risks helps you choose the right coverage.
Hip Dysplasia
moderate riskHip dysplasia is the primary orthopedic concern in Treeing Walker Coonhounds. As athletic hunting dogs that routinely cover miles of rugged terrain, hip function is central to their working ability and quality of life. OFA radiographic evaluation ($200โ$400) screens breeding stock. Treatment ranges from medical management ($500โ$1,500/year for anti-inflammatories and joint supplements) to surgical options โ FHO ($1,500โ$3,000) or total hip replacement ($4,500โ$7,500 per hip) for severe cases. Weight management and conditioning exercise support long-term joint health.
Ear Infections
high riskLike all coonhound breeds, Treeing Walkers have long, pendulous ears that create warm, moist conditions ideal for bacterial and yeast infections. Hunting dogs exposed to water, mud, and field debris face heightened infection risk. Each episode requires veterinary examination and prescription medications ($100โ$300). Recurrent infections may signal underlying allergies requiring investigation ($300โ$600). Weekly ear cleaning with a veterinarian-recommended solution is the most effective prevention. Keeping ear canal hair trimmed improves ventilation.
Polyradiculoneuritis (Coonhound Paralysis)
low riskCoonhound paralysis (acute idiopathic polyradiculoneuritis) is an immune-mediated condition that affects coonhound breeds โ particularly those exposed to raccoons. Following raccoon scratch or bite exposure, an abnormal immune response attacks peripheral nerves, causing ascending paralysis beginning in the hindlimbs within 1โ2 weeks. There is no specific treatment; supportive care (nursing, physical therapy, nutrition support) over 2โ4 months allows gradual recovery in most cases. Hospitalization costs ($1,000โ$3,000) vary with severity.
Bloat (Gastric Dilatation-Volvulus)
moderate riskTreeing Walkers' deep, narrow chest increases bloat risk. GDV is a life-threatening emergency requiring immediate surgery ($1,500โ$7,500). Prophylactic gastropexy ($400โ$700 at spay/neuter) eliminates the twisting risk. All Treeing Walker owners should know GDV signs: unproductive retching, distended abdomen, excessive drooling, and sudden distress. Feeding twice daily (not once), avoiding exercise immediately after eating, and using elevated feeders are standard management recommendations.
Eye Conditions
low riskTreeing Walker Coonhounds can develop ectropion (outward rolling eyelids) and other eye conditions related to their hound-breed facial structure. Ectropion causes chronic eye discharge, conjunctivitis, and predisposes to corneal injury. Mild ectropion is managed with lubricating eye drops ($20โ$50/month); severe cases require surgical correction ($300โ$1,500). Annual eye examinations ($100โ$200) monitor for progression. Proper selection in breeding reduces incidence over generations.
What to Look for in Treeing Walker Coonhound Pet Insurance
Treeing Walker Coonhounds are working dogs with moderate health risks โ hip dysplasia, ear infections, and the unique (but real) risk of Coonhound paralysis for hunting dogs. Bloat risk adds emergency surgical potential. Look for: (1) Emergency coverage for GDV and Coonhound paralysis hospitalization; (2) Hereditary orthopedic coverage; (3) Chronic condition coverage for recurrent ear infections; (4) High enough limits to cover extended neurological recovery care.
